Councillors unhappy with Walvis Bay budget

Summary by The Namibian
Walvis Bay councillors Buddy Bramwell and Ephraim Shozi have rejected the town’s N$1.3-billion budget for the 2025/26 financial year tabled on Friday. This includes capital and operating budgets of N$632 million and N$660 million, respectively.
